Types of uPVC Windows Handles

When a window door handle repair plate or lock breaks, it can be a time-consuming task to find a replacement that is compatible with the existing mechanism. The first thing to identify is the kind of handle you've got.

You will also need to be aware of the step height. This is the distance between the nose of handle and the frame or base. In addition, you must be aware of handing, if applicable.

If you're considering replacing the front door handle repair on your uPVC window or installing new windows, it is important to know the difference between cockspur and espag handles. This will help you choose the best replacement. Cockspur handles tend to be installed on older double-glazed windows. Espag handles are more prevalent in modern homes with uPVC window styles.

The espag mechanism is different from the cockspur mechanism because it employs a flat, metal strip (called an espagnolette rod) that runs along the locking side of the window. It is then adorned with round studs referred to as mushrooms that move up and down when the espagnolette handle is moved. The mushrooms are then locked into a plate of metal called a keep, which is placed on the window frame.

Tilt and turn

Tilt-and-turn windows combine European elegance, increased functionality, and enhanced security with energy efficiency. They are a great choice for building projects or homeowners that want to increase the value of homes or properties.

These windows come with a unique dual function front door handle Repair that lets the window tilt inwards to allow for ventilation and turn open like an entrance for cleaning. They also make an excellent escape point in the case emergencies and are ideal for bedrooms as they allow you to open them wide enough to allow for egress.

Tilt-and turn windows are simple to operate and look stunning on a variety of houses and buildings. They provide features that aren't available in other windows, including different opening configurations and bars to give a more traditional look and a wide range of materials and finishes. They can also be painted to match any color or style you desire.

When the window is closed, it is locked. When the handle is vertically up, the sash moves inwards by around 20 degrees. This is an efficient and comfortable method of allowing air to circulate by circulating air through the top gap.

To open the window it is necessary to rotate the handle until it is at 90 degrees angle to the lock position. The sash will then open inward and is held by the hinges on the bottom. This allows the windows to be opened in a wider way for better ventilation and light.
